Hi Xiumei, is there a customer that needs this? This would help evaluate whether this is worth fixing. After looking at the changes, this is not a simple fix. The new capabilities are fixed in 2 commits from upsteam: https://github.com/the-tcpdump-group/tcpdump/commit/4738c1fa73227fcc0fc4de757572807cadec2b01 https://github.com/the-tcpdump-group/tcpdump/commit/fdd065fb0f505ca6d0396b144878581d56983018 But in the meantime, a lot has changed elsewhere, for instance the ND_PRINT usage has changed, that would require both of these commits to be rewritten in the old way. It would also require to change all the commits for all tests for mptcp due to this commit: https://github.com/the-tcpdump-group/tcpdump/commit/018b2b8c96259348efccbcf14d2480f07892353f This would be better fixed when a new version comes out that includes these changes and we could rebase the package. So if you have a customer case that requires this, please attach it here. Created attachment 1761569 [details]
sample capture for MPC, MPJ, ADD_ADDR v1
this sample comprises hopefully all the v1-related MPTCP packets:
- MPC handshake v1, pkts 1-4
- ADD_ADDR pkt 5
- ADD_ADDR echo pkt 7
- MPJ handshake, pkts 6,8,9,10
